8. Nissan Pathfinder

A bit like Toyota’s Highlander, the Nissan Pathfinder has a tendency to get a little lost amid the bustle of this segment. Certainly spending time at the wheel can be a tedious affair. On the other hand, if you’re looking for comfort, this SUV is ready to coddle you – a quality I can personally attest to, having completed a Montreal-Los Angeles return trip in one. Even better, fuel consumption on the highway on that ride came to around 9.0L/100 km, with the back cargo space fully loaded. Nothing to write home about, the Pathfinder is, but it’s an impressive product nonetheless.
